Abstract
⺠Although 72 h product was fully crystalline, the crystals were able to continue to grow. ⺠Longer aging time led to the mean particle size of crystals decreased slightly. ⺠The effect of stirring speed on the crystalline end products was investigated. ⺠The aluminum source had much more obviously influence on the crystal phase of final product than the silicon source did.
